Understanding Incline Training
Incline training refers to working out on a surface area that rises at an angle, imitating the natural conditions of hills or slopes. This technique engages various muscle groups and increases the strength of exercises without always increasing speed. Incline treadmills provide the ability to adjust the running surface to different incline levels, ranging from minor grades to high slopes.
Benefits of Using an Incline Treadmill
Using an incline treadmill can improve one's fitness regimen in various methods, including:

Increased Caloric Burn: Exercising on an incline elevates heart rate and metabolism, resulting in increased calorie expenditure. Studies show that operating on an incline can burn up to 50% more calories than working on a flat surface area.

Enhanced Muscle Engagement: Incline walking or running engages more muscle groups, especially in the lower body. The glutes, hamstrings, quadriceps, and calves see increased activity, contributing to toned muscles and better strength.

Lowered Joint Impact: Running on an incline can be gentler on the joints compared to flat surface running, specifically when the incline is moderate. This element makes incline treadmills an appropriate option for individuals with joint concerns.

Variety in Workouts: The ability to change the incline enables different exercises, preventing fitness plateaus and dullness. Users can alternate in between various incline levels to keep workouts fresh and reliable.

Improved Cardiovascular Health: Incline training reinforces the heart and enhances lung capacity. As the body works harder on inclines, this leads to greater cardiovascular endurance in time.

Convenience and Accessibility: A treadmill with an incline feature uses the benefit of hill exercises without leaving home. It permits users to train no matter weather conditions, making it easier to maintain a constant fitness regimen.
Key Features to Consider When Choosing an Incline Treadmill
When picking a treadmill with incline capabilities, several features should be taken into consideration:

Incline Range: Look for a treadmill with adjustable incline settings that can differ substantially (normally from 0% to 15%, although some premium designs can go higher). More incline levels use greater adaptability in workouts.

Motor Power: A treadmill's motor is essential for efficiency. A more powerful motor generally manages greater speeds and inclines better. Search for a motor with at least 2.5 to 3.0 CHP (Continuous Horsepower) for inclined workouts.

Popular Incline Treadmill Workouts
Incorporating Incline Treadmill UK workouts into a fitness routine can provide substantial advantages. Here are some popular exercise concepts:

Incline Walk: A simple low-impact exercise. Start walking at a moderate pace and gradually increase the incline. Go for a session of 30 minutes, turning the incline between 0% and 10%.

Hill Intervals: Alternate in between high-intensity and low-intensity intervals. For instance, run for 2 minutes at a 10% incline followed by a 3-minute walk at a flat incline. Repeat for 20-30 minutes.

Long Steady Incline Run: Choose a comfortable rate and maintain a moderately steep incline (4%-8%) for a longer duration, such as 45 minutes to an hour. This develops endurance.

Incline Sprints: A high-intensity sprint exercise where users perform at optimal effort for 20-30 seconds on a steep incline (as much as 15%), followed by a rest or slow walk of 1-2 minutes.
